Identifying Bottlenecks: Pinpointing Obstacles in Your Business Operations

Identifying bottlenecks and pinpointing obstacles in your business operations is crucial for achieving optimal efficiency. Bottlenecks are points in your workflow where a task or process slows down, causing delays and hindering productivity. By identifying these bottlenecks, you can address the root causes and take necessary actions to streamline your operations.

To effectively identify bottlenecks, it is essential to analyze your entire workflow, from the beginning to the end. This involves closely examining each step of your processes, gathering data, and monitoring performance metrics. Look for areas where tasks are piling up, employees are waiting for resources or approvals, or there is a lack of coordination between departments. Identifying these obstructions allows you to prioritize your efforts and make targeted improvements to eliminate bottlenecks, improve productivity, and ultimately enhance your business operations.

Mapping out Standard Operating Procedures: Documenting Processes for Clarity and Consistency

In order to ensure clarity and consistency in business operations, it is crucial to map out standard operating procedures (SOPs) to document processes. SOPs provide a detailed and step-by-step guide on how tasks should be performed, leaving no room for ambiguity or confusion. By documenting these procedures, businesses are able to establish a standard way of doing things, which helps in reducing errors and ensuring that tasks are completed efficiently and effectively. Moreover, SOPs can also serve as a training tool for new employees, providing them with a clear framework to follow when carrying out their responsibilities.

The process of mapping out SOPs involves identifying and documenting each step and substep involved in a particular task or process. It is important to break down the process into manageable chunks and provide clear instructions, including any necessary materials, resources, or tools. Additionally, SOPs should be regularly reviewed, updated, and communicated to the relevant parties involved. This ensures that everyone is aware of the established procedures and any changes or improvements that may have been made. By having well-documented SOPs in place, businesses can maintain clarity and consistency in their operations, ultimately leading to higher productivity and customer satisfaction.
